Indian legendary boxer M C Mary Kom is not retiring from the sport amid  rumours circulating that she hung up her gloves, on Thursday, January 25. In a statement to ANI the 41-year-old Olympian from Manipur said, "I haven't announced retirement yet and I have been misquoted. "The Manipur-born boxer turned 41 in November 2023 and athletes aged 40 or above are not allowed to compete in professional boxing tournaments, according to International Boxing Association (IBA) rules. 

News about the 6-time world champion's retirement started doing the rounds after she stated in an event on Wednesday that she is being forced to quit due to her age. Mary Kom is the only female boxer to win six world titles and the only athlete, male or female, to bag eight medals in the World Championships. Kom is India's first boxer to win a Gold medal in the Asian Games (2014) and first to Gold in the Commonwealth Games (2018) as well
